会话管理

背景信息

应用与数据库的连接被称为一个会话,在 ODC 会话管理页面可以查询连接到当前数据源下数据库所有会话的详细信息。在会话管理页面 ODC 提供了可视化界面使用户可以清晰直观的查询当前数据库支持的会话变量。

查询会话

示例:在 SQL 开发窗口中,查询数据源 obmysql4.2.0 下数据库 odc_test 的所有会话信息。

信息项

示例值

所属数据源

obmysql4.2.0

数据库名称

odc_test

  1. 在 SQL 开发窗口,单击 运维管理 > 会话管理

    image.png

  2. 选择数据源 obmysql4.2.0,并单击 确定

    image.png

  3. 会话管理 页面中,可以查询数据源 obmysql420 下所有会话信息。

    image.png

    会话信息

    说明

    会话 ID

    展示当前会话的 ID,是会话的唯一标识。

    用户

    会话登录使用的数据库用户名。

    来源

    发起会话的地址。

    数据库名

    当前会话访问的数据库名称。

    状态

    展示当期会话的状态,有 SLEEP(休眠)和ACTIVE(活跃)两种状态。ODC V4.2.3 及之后的版本支持筛选会话状态。

    命令

    会话当前执行的命令类型。

    执行时间(s)

    会话当前执行 SQL 所花的时间。

    SQL

    会话当前执行 SQL 的具体内容。

    OBProxy

    会话访问的代理地址。

  4. 在搜索框中搜索数据库 odc_test,查询该数据库下的所有会话信息。

    image.png

  5. 勾选会话,可以关闭会话或者关闭查询。

    image.png

    • 关闭会话:会话关闭,必须重新连接才可以执行语句。

    • 关闭查询:关闭目标会话的当前查询后,仍可以继续执行其他语句。

  6. 单击刷新按钮,刷新会话列表。

相关文档